  • Asset heavy, fill up Archives ASAP and then force runs. Use the wonderfully synergistic Power Shutdown to refill it as soon as they run it.

  • An early Mushined Vanity Project can make for a very fun game:

"Oh, that's probably a Junebug or a Cerebral Imaging, I'll let him take the agenda points over running into that"

Followed by the rest of the game being spent second guessing every mushined card.

  • Play Swordsmen on Archives if they have Eater in play - it can flip your cards without accessing them.

  • Melange behind a packed Archives is pretty safe economy.

  • Genetics Pavilion makes them think twice about running.

  • Psychic Fields are amazing at neutralising massive hand sizes.

  • I quite like dumping a snare in archives, and using Allele Repression to pull it into hand when they play legwork. Had one game where I just sat on 3 out of my 7 agendas most of the game and then pulled off the Allele flatline. Sometimes I try my luck with a snare in a remote for a couple of turns before installing the AR over it.


Things that kill this deck:

  • Imps
  • late game Feedback Filters (early game FFs are Power Shutdownable and rage quit triggers).
  • Solitaire runners (yeah, DLR isn't a fun time)
  • Account Siphon / Vamp
  • Runners with runaway banks
  • Silhouette / Expose effects

So a fair bit really, it's probably not competitive, but it's pretty fun to play around with. Genetics Pavilion isn't implemented on Jinteki.net yet, so you rely on opponent limiting themselves and being honest with putting cards back post-Diesel etc.
